
The Trigg County volleyball team bounced back from back-to-back shutout losses with a shutout of their own on Tuesday night, topping host Livingston Central 3-0. The Lady Wildcats move to 6-10 overall, while the Lady Cardinals fall to 5-13.
Trigg County breezed through the first two sets, winning 25-15 and 25-11. The Lady Cardinals put up a better fight in the third, but Trigg prevailed 25-20 to wrap up the win.
The Lady Wildcats don’t play again this week, before returning to action on Monday when Webster County (10-11) visits Wildcat Gym.
